JOB DESCRIPTION
This is general level technical work supporting higher level inspectors and engineers in functional areas such as construction inspection and surveying; scheduling and status; roadway design; traffic signal equipment; traffic signalization; and geometrics; materials sampling; inspection and testing. Work usually involves a significant amount of decision making and use of judgment and may include providing work directions to others.
Employees will perform independent complex inspections of roadways and structure construction processes and materials to ensure compliance with the construction contract. Employees will perform moderately complex inspections or supervise other inspectors conducting routine and standardized inspections.
Employees may perform construction management duties in lieu of Project Engineer on smaller construction projects, resurfacing, striping projects, sign, safety or other projects in similar scope/complexity.
RESPONSIBILITIES
- Conduct daily inspections of construction activities to ensure compliance with GDOT plans, specifications, and safety standards.
- Monitor contractor performance and construction progress, reporting any issues to the project manager.
- Ensure erosion and sediment control measures are properly installed and maintained in accordance with environmental regulations.
- Verify quantities of materials used and work performed for accurate project documentation and payment processing.
- Maintain detailed field records, including daily work reports/diaries, photos, and inspection logs.
- Assist with punch list creation and final project closeout.
- Acting as client, contractor, and project manager liaison for the construction of municipal and GDOT infrastructure projects.
- Communicates directly with clients and owners, holds and attends meetings, review shop drawings, perform quantity take offs, generate preliminary estimates of cost.
- Conducts material sampling and testing as needed for compliance

CERTIFICATION REQUIREMENTS
Employee must already be in possession of or be able to obtain the following within 6 months of hire:

- Passing scores on GDOT’s Construction Engineering Inspection Training tests – Group 1 (General Provisions, Auxiliary Items, Basic Highway Math, Basic Highway Plan Reading)
- GDOT WECS (Worksite Erosion Control Supervisor)
- GDOT Field Concrete Technician Certification or ACI Concrete Field Testing Technician – Grade 1
- GSWCC Level 1a (Erosion Control)
Training assistance will be provided.
